如何讓下個數對上一個數 進行四舍五入 或者取整?
<script type="text/javascript">
document.write((Math.random()*10)+"<br>");
var mystr=(Math.random())*10;
document.write(Math.ceil(mystr));
</script>
<script type="text/javascript">
document.write((Math.random()*10)+"<br>");
var mystr=(Math.random())*10;
document.write(Math.ceil(mystr));
</script>
2016-04-18
舉報
2016-04-18
2016-04-18
你是對上一數進行取整,先把random()*10的值保存到一個變量:var i=Math.random()*10;
然后在對這個數取整 i=Math.ceil(i);
在進行輸出;
2016-04-18
1.4693007501773536
1
2
8.837166561279446
9
9
3.1449337769299746
3
4
我試了幾次,這個值并沒有變啊